I currently have 2 Kicker CVT 8s in a stealth box behind the seat of a double cab Tacoma. But i plan on building a custom box for 12s, but they have to be shallow. I was looking at RF Punch 3 but I'm open to other suggestions in the same price range. I love my kickers but i need more bass. And would a shallow sub sound different from a full size so if i could get a full should i try and fit it? I would imagine so.
